“This is why I don’t like using public transport”: Malaysian calls out bus driver for napping in the bus

A Malaysian’s viral post criticises bus driver napping during scheduled service, igniting online debate about punctuality and reliability of public transport.

A fed-up Malaysian has taken to Threads to vent about the country’s unreliable public transport. Sharing his latest experience, he wrote: “This is why I don’t like taking public transport. The schedule said 4:00, by 4:15 the driver was just lying around chatting with a friend. It was really frustrating.”

hs3ing pointed out “Malaysia public transportation will never be punctual because of these mindsets. Imagine if we had more frequent and punctual bus services, it would solve all last-mile connections in the city as well as intercity traffic.”

“Living in KL, at least you need a motorcycle. You can’t 100% rely on public transport. You could go all around KL using buses, but while waiting, you could go to the toilet and the bus still hasn’t arrived.” wrote pendekar50sen.

“From experience, you can’t just post on social media. I usually call the RapidKL/MRT hotline or WhatsApp them. Tell them the plate number, time, and station. They will sort it out because sometimes drivers skip routes as they like,” hyena_15 commented.

“Thanks for sharing on Threads. I didn’t realise this still happens. Don’t forget to report it to their HQ as well.” matmunirss commented.

foxbulanofficial pointed out “Punctuality – one thing that never changes in Malaysian public transport. Sad but true.”
“It’s because they have no competition, so they act as they like. In the past, with 2–3 competitors, they would race to complete trips and pack as many passengers as possible,” syafique wrote.

assafa_usain wrote “Today was another terrible day for me. I waited ages for a Rapid bus.

The app showed it was one minute away, but instead a Selangor bus arrived. That wasn’t enough, I waited again and the bus that came was the ‘001 Jom Naik Bas’. I don’t blame the driver, I blame RapidKL. An hour of my time was wasted just waiting for a bus.”
